.SYNOPSIS
|
||||
Sends ICMPv4 echo request packets to a given IPv4 address
|
||||
with various payload sizes until the maximum transmission unit is found.
|
||||
|
||||
.DESCRIPTION
|
||||
Inspired by the script of Charles_1.0 I created a function that uses
|
||||
the .Net ping class to find the biggest transmission unit size.
|
||||
It simple and fast.
|
||||
Just open Powershell, run the script and type Find-MTU <ipaddress> to get the result.
